Nepal Water & Energy Development Company Pvt. Ltd. (NWEDC) is an energy utility company specialized in hydropower development and was established with an intention of encouraging foreign investment to work in the area of hydropower in Nepal.

NWEDC is a Special Purpose Vehicle through which KOEN, KIND, IFC (World Bank Group) and a local partner have been developing Upper Trishuli-1 (UT-1) Hydroelectric Project.

The 216 MW UT-1 Hydroelectric Project located in Rasuwa District of Nepal will annually generate 1456 GWh  of hydroelectricity and supply to the National Grid of Nepal.
